想让WordPress网站加载速度翻倍,关键是要选对免费插件。根据HTTP Archive的数据,2023年全球移动网页平均完全加载时间达到22秒,但53%的移动用户会在3秒内关闭打不开的网页。这意味着速度优化直接关系到跳出率和转化率。下面我们通过具体数据来拆解哪些免费插件真正有效。
缓存机制:网站加速的基石
缓存插件通过生成静态HTML文件来减少数据库查询。以WP Super Cache为例,启用后可使TTFB(首字节时间)从800ms降至200ms以下。测试数据显示:
- 未启用缓存时:数据库查询次数达42次/页面
- 启用Gzip压缩后:HTML文件体积减少70%
- 浏览器缓存设置合理时:重复访问加载速度提升300%
实际操作中需要注意缓存过期策略。建议静态资源设置1年过期时间,HTML页面设置2小时,这样既能保证更新及时性,又避免频繁请求。
图片优化:最直观的速度提升
图片通常占据网页流量的60%以上。使用Smush插件进行批量优化时,我们发现:
| 图片类型 | 原始大小 | 优化后大小 | 节省比例 |
|---|---|---|---|
| JPG横幅图 | 850KB | 210KB | 75.3% |
| PNG图标组 | 320KB | 98KB | 69.4% |
| WebP转换 | 450KB | 85KB | 81.1% |
需要注意的是,WebP格式虽然压缩率高,但需要检查服务器兼容性。通过添加.htaccess规则实现自动转换,可使移动端加载速度提升40%。
数据库优化:看不见的性能引擎
长期运行的WordPress数据库会产生大量冗余数据。使用WP-Optimize清理后:
- 文章修订记录:平均每篇文章有5.7个修订版本
- 瞬态缓存数据:最多可清理出120MB空间
- 垃圾评论:占数据库总量的3-8%
建议设置每周自动清理,特别是电商网站订单数据较多的场景。实测显示,数据库索引优化后,商品列表页查询时间从3.2秒降至0.8秒。
CDN集成:全球加速的密钥
免费CDN服务如Cloudflare可使全球访问延迟降低50%以上。具体数据对比:
| 地区 | 未使用CDN | 使用CDN后 | 提升幅度 |
|---|---|---|---|
| 北美→亚洲 | 2800ms | 800ms | 71.4% |
| 欧洲→澳洲 | 3200ms | 950ms | 70.3% |
| 南美→欧洲 | 1900ms | 600ms | 68.4% |
集成方法很简单:在Cloudflare添加域名后,修改NS记录即可。注意需要开启Rocket Loader功能加速JavaScript加载。
代码压缩:细节处的性能突破
Autoptimize插件可合并CSS/JS文件,减少HTTP请求数。测试结果表明:
- CSS文件数量:从12个合并为1个
- JS加载时间:从2.4秒降至1.1秒
- 首屏渲染时间:改善54%
关键配置技巧是排除j.js和admin-bar.js,避免后台功能异常。同时建议设置缓存过期头为30天。
延迟加载:按需加载的艺术
Lazy Load插件可使首屏加载时间减少35%。具体实现原理:
- 视口检测:距离可视区域300px时开始加载
- 占位图策略:使用1px透明GIF替代原图
- 响应式适配:根据设备像素比加载不同分辨率图片
对于长页面特别有效,比如电商网站商品列表页,可将初始加载资源从4.2MB压缩至1.8MB。
综合方案实施指南
在实际部署时,插件组合需要遵循兼容性原则。推荐的分阶段实施方案:
- 第一阶段:安装缓存+图片优化插件(预计提升40%)
- 第二阶段:加入数据库优化+CDN(累计提升65%)
- 第三阶段:实施代码压缩+延迟加载(整体提升80-120%)
监测工具推荐使用GTmetrix进行每周速度跟踪。特别注意不同插件的配置顺序,比如缓存插件应该在CDN配置完成后启用。如果想深入了解具体配置细节,可以参考这份WordPress 免费加速插件实战指南。
移动端专项优化
移动设备上的性能表现更为关键。数据显示:
- 3G网络下:每增加1秒加载时间,转化率下降7%
- 首屏资源限制:建议控制在1.4MB以内
- 触摸延迟:需要添加300ms延迟修复脚本
通过AMP插件可实现移动端瞬时加载,但要注意保持与PC端内容的一致性。测试表明,移动端专项优化可使跳出率降低28%。
性能监测与迭代
速度优化不是一次性工程。建议建立监测体系:
| 监测指标 | 基准值 | 优化目标 | 测量工具 |
|---|---|---|---|
| LCP(最大内容绘制) | 4.2s | <2.5s | PageSpeed Insights |
| FID(首次输入延迟) | 280ms | <100ms | Web Vitals |
| CLS(累积布局偏移) | 0.25 | <0.1 | Chrome DevTools |
每周对比数据变化,当发现性能回退时,需要检查最近安装的插件或主题更新。特别注意JavaScript执行时间的变化趋势。
服务器级优化配合
插件效果受服务器环境制约。实测发现:
- PHP 8.0比PHP 7.4执行效率提升25%
- OPcache启用后:页面生成时间减少40%
- MySQL 8.0查询速度比5.7版本快30%
建议选择支持HTTP/2的主机商,并发加载能力比HTTP/1.1提升50%。同时确保服务器位置靠近目标用户群体,物理距离每增加1000km,延迟增加10-15ms。
流量高峰期的特殊处理
针对突发流量场景,需要调整插件配置:
- 缓存预加载:提前生成关键页面静态版本
- 限制爬虫频率:防止搜索引擎消耗过多资源
- 异步处理:将邮件发送等非核心功能延后执行
压力测试显示,经过专项优化的网站在并发用户数从100增至1000时,响应时间仅增加18%,而未优化的网站会上升320%。这种弹性能力对内容爆红或促销活动尤为重要。
